Michael Lackey is Professor of English at the University of Minnesota, USA. He is the editor of Truthful Fictions; Conversations with American Biographical Novelists (2014).

Thoroughly engrossing interviews with a man I believe to be one of America's finest living men of letters --novelist, poet, essayist, biographer, teacher, philosopher, Parini counts Robert Penn Warren, Gore Vidal, Borges, Peter Akroyd, Seamus Heaney and many other literary greats among his friends, colleagues and mentors. Inevitably some of these pieces are a bit repetitive, as the same ground was covered by more than one interviewer, but Parini never sounds like he's tired of his subject, or working from a script. And one or two of the selections are so thought-provoking and informative that I will be re-reading them often. Especially not-to-be-missed: Parini's "self-interview", in which he gets to all the questions he wishes people would ask him.

The story is about The Champion of Light, but he may not be born yet! So until then, or we're led to believe, we learn what happens before the challenger of evil matures. That gives us Zachery Morley. He's headed towards the herb garden when he spies a stranger in a dark cloak doing something suspicious. As he tries to watch the figure proves to be a demon who delivers a cryptic message before dramatically vanishing. In its wake is a small sapling. From there, we follow Zachary and the adventure he'd always wished for but wished he'd never taken.
